Special Install Instructions: ----------------------------- Install this patch using the patch install procedure for a "Rebooting Patch (node)" as described in the "Patching Sun Cluster Software and Firmware" chapter of the "Sun Cluster 3.0 System Administration Guide". Instructions for bug 4823783 ---------------------------- This patch installs the Data Service man page in the Data Service location /opt/SUNWscnfs. This patch is needed to view the man pages of SC 3.0 Data Service running on SC 3.1 Core. However, applying this patch on SC 3.0 Data Services running on SC 3.0 core is harmless. If you are patching the SC 3.0 Data Service running on SC 3.0 Core, you should also apply the latest SUNWscman patch. Man pages of SC 3.0 Data Services running on SC 3.0 core can be viewed as before. If you are patching the SC 3.0 Data Service running on SC 3.1 core, you should include /opt/SUNWscnfs/man in your MANPATH.
